6. Joint Accounts

This section applies to each Joint Account I have with you: Unless we specify to you in writing that we must give Instructions together, any one of us can give Instructions to you with respect to the Account, including Instructions for any of the following as permitted by this Agreement:

(a) withdraw any portion of the Account; (b) sign cheques on the Account; (c) accept Statements of Accounts, Confirmations, notices and give notice of errors or objections; (d) deposit in the Account any Instrument payable to or for the credit of one or more of us; (e) accept salaries which form part of or are linked with the Account; (f) require you to make payment to one of us alone (if the Account is a Term Deposit) and such payment by you to any one of us will be a complete discharge of your obligations for that Account; (g) add persons as additional Joint Account holders; (h) close the Account; and (i) amend the signing authority on the Account.

Unless we specify to you in writing otherwise we have rights of survivorship and all of us assign and transfer the money in the Account including any interest earned to all of us, subject to satisfaction of debts or liabilities owing by the deceased to you immediately prior to death. The money in the Account and all interest earned is our joint property with right of survivorship, so if one of us dies, the Account will automatically become the property of the survivors. The survivors' rights and duties under this Agreement will remain the same including the right to continue to deal with the Account.

7. Term Deposits

The following sections apply to each Account I have with you for Term Deposit: You will issue me a Confirmation for each Term Deposit I make setting out the amount, term, maturity date (if applicable), interest rate and other investment particulars I have selected relating to the Term Deposit. I agree that the Confirmation is non negotiable and that neither the Confirmation nor the Term Deposit is transferable. You may issue the Confirmation in written form or in electronic form when it becomes available.

Interest: Interest will be paid only on maturity of the Term Deposit. Interest on each Term Deposit is not compounded unless stated on the Confirmation.

Reinvestment: If I have selected a reinvestment option at the time I make a Term Deposit, you will, unless you notify me otherwise, reinvest the Term Deposit (and interest if applicable) on the maturity date for the same term as the original Term Deposit, unless I instruct you otherwise in writing before maturity. The interest rate payable by you on reinvestment will be the rate of interest applicable on the date of renewal as posted in the branch of my Account, and will be calculated and paid in the same manner as the maturing Term Deposit. I agree that you are not required to renew any Term Deposit upon maturity. I will not receive any interest for a Term Deposit after the end of any term unless the Term Deposit has been renewed at the end of such term. If a Term Deposit has not been renewed upon maturity, it will be a non-interest bearing demand deposit after the date of maturity.

The following sections apply to Fixed Term Deposits: I may provide Instructions to you to hold a Fixed Term Deposit. A Fixed Term Deposit must be a minimum amount as advised by you from time to time. You will hold this Fixed Term Deposit at your prevailing rates as set out in the Confirmation. After the Fixed Term Deposit is established I will not be able to make withdrawals or further deposits prior to the maturity date. If I instruct you to terminate the Fixed Term Deposit prior to the maturity date then I will incur the relevant penalty charges in accordance with your policy in force from time to time.

Payment: I agree that payment of principal or interest by you on a Fixed Term Deposit may be done either by crediting another Account of mine or by renewing the Fixed Term Deposit for an additional term (if applicable). I agree that payment made in this manner and in accordance with the Confirmation will fully discharge you of all obligations regarding the Fixed Term Deposit and any accrued interest on the Fixed Term Deposit.

Security: I agree that nothing contained in this Agreement will prevent me from granting you a security interest in the Fixed Term Deposit, nor will anything in this Agreement or the Confirmation diminish your right of set-off or compensation.

Early Withdrawal and Termination Fee: After the Fixed Term Deposit is established, neither withdrawals nor further deposits will be permitted prior to the maturity date. Should I wish to withdraw funds in the Fixed Term Deposit prior to the maturity date, the Fixed Term Deposit will be terminated and I will incur relevant charges in accordance with your policy in force from time to time.

The following sections apply to Call Deposits: I may provide instructions to you to hold a Call Deposit. The minimum initial deposit that you will accept is an amount as advised by you from time to time. You may at any time pay me the deposit and accrued interest and close the account. Interest will be calculated on a 365 (three hundred and sixty five) day year basis from the date of the Call Deposit. The interest rate will be a floating rate and you may change the rate from time to time without giving me notice. The withdrawal of the Call Deposit is subject to the following conditions:

(a) if at the time of withdrawal there has been an overpayment of interest on the Call Deposit, you may deduct the overpayment from the Call Deposit; (b) in order to withdraw my Call Deposit, I must give you the minimum written notice as set out in the Confirmation. I cannot give you such a notice until after the time set out in the Confirmation has passed; (c) a withdrawal must be a minimum amount as advised by you from time to time; (d) the minimum permitted balance of the Call Deposit is an amount as advised by you from time to time, and I may not bring the Call Deposit below the minimum permitted balance without the account being closed; (e) you may, at your sole discretion, allow for a withdrawal to be taken without the required written notice, provided that any such withdrawal will be subject to your standard withdrawal charges prevailing at the time; (f) where I give notice of withdrawal for any amount, no interest will accrue on that amount after the expiration of the notice of withdrawal; (g) you may, at your sole discretion, limit the amount of funds that may be withdrawn from this account during any single calendar month, which will be advised by you from time to time.

18. Payment Screening

You and other members of the HSBC Group are required to act in accordance with HSBC policies, the laws and regulations operating in various jurisdictions which relate to the prevention of money laundering, terrorist financing and the provision of financial and other services to any persons or entities which may be subject to sanctions. You may take, and may instruct other members of the HSBC Group (and may be instructed by other members of the HSBC Group) to take any action which you, in your sole and absolute discretion, consider appropriate to take to comply with any such HSBC policies, laws and regulations to which you or any other member of the HSBC Group is subject. Such action may include but is not limited to: the interception and investigation of any payment messages and other information or Instructions sent to or by me or on my behalf via your systems or any other member of the HSBC Group’s systems; and making further enquiries as to whether a name which might refer to a sanctioned person or entity actually refers to that person or entity.

Notwithstanding any provision of this Agreement, neither you nor any member of the HSBC Group will be liable for loss (whether direct, consequential or loss of profit, data or interest) or damage suffered by any party arising out of:

(a) any delay or failure by you or any member of the HSBC Group in performing any of its duties under this Agreement or other obligations caused in whole or in part by any steps which you, in your sole and absolute discretion, consider appropriate to take in accordance with all such HSBC policies, laws and regulations; or(b) the exercise of any of your rights under this clause.

In certain circumstances, the action which you may take may prevent or cause a delay in the processing of certain information. Therefore, neither you nor any member of the HSBC Group warrants that any information on your systems relating to any payment messages and Instructions which are the subject of any action taken pursuant to this clause is accurate, current or up-to-date at the time it is accessed, whilst such action is being taken. Subject to the overriding requirements of any applicable HSBC policies, laws and regulations, you will endeavour to notify me of the existence of such circumstances as soon as is reasonably practicable.
